Navigating the Doctoral Journey: A Handbook of Strategies for Success

James Edmund McCubbin

Abstract


With doctoral programs facing attrition rates of approximately fifty-percent, a great deal of research is currently being undertaken on the topic of doctoral student persistence.  Dr. Amanda J. Rockinson-Szapkiw and Dr. Lucinda S. Spaulding of Liberty University have brought together educators and researchers from around the globe to share their strategies for success for doctoral students in an effort to increase doctoral student persistence.  With the book covering topics ranging from the decisions that need to be made when selecting a school to how to obtain post-secondary employment, this book provides the reader with a well-structured and organized book that should be mandatory reading for every potential doctoral student.
